Global Blood Plasma Market Size:

The global Blood Plasma Market is poised for significant expansion, projected to achieve a robust Compound Annual Growth Rate (CAGR) of 7.5% from 2025 to 2032. This growth is primarily fueled by the escalating incidence of rare diseases, immunodeficiency disorders, and chronic conditions that necessitate plasma-derived therapies. Blood plasma, a critical component of blood, is indispensable for the production of life-saving biopharmaceuticals such as immunoglobulins, albumin, coagulation factors, and alpha-1 antitrypsin.

The market’s product description encompasses these vital plasma-derived products, which offer therapeutic benefits ranging from bolstering the immune system and restoring blood volume to managing bleeding disorders and treating genetic emphysema. Key driving factors include an aging global population, increasing awareness of plasma therapy benefits, and improving healthcare infrastructure worldwide. Technological advancements in plasma collection, fractionation, and purification processes are enhancing product safety, efficacy, and yield, thereby expanding accessibility to these crucial treatments. The market plays a pivotal role in addressing global health challenges by providing essential therapies for conditions that often lack alternative effective treatments, contributing significantly to patient quality of life and longevity.

Blood Plasma Market Analysis:

The Blood Plasma Market analysis reveals a dynamic landscape characterized by high barriers to entry, significant regulatory oversight, and a concentrated competitive environment. A Porter’s Five Forces analysis highlights the relatively low bargaining power of buyers due to the essential nature of plasma-derived products and the limited availability of substitutes. The bargaining power of suppliers, primarily plasma donors, is moderate, influenced by voluntary donation systems and compensation structures. The threat of new entrants is low owing to the substantial capital investment required for establishing plasma collection centers and fractionation facilities, coupled with stringent regulatory approvals.

The competitive rivalry among existing players is intense, as companies vie for market share in a growing but specialized market. The threat of substitutes is minimal, as plasma-derived therapies are often irreplaceable for specific conditions. Furthermore, a PESTLE analysis indicates that political stability, economic growth in emerging markets, sociological factors promoting altruistic donation, technological advancements in processing, strict legal frameworks, and environmental considerations for biohazard waste management all play crucial roles in shaping the market’s trajectory. This holistic analysis underscores the complex interplay of factors driving and constraining market growth.

Blood Plasma Market Restraints:

Despite its robust growth prospects, the Blood Plasma Market faces several notable restraints that could impede its expansion. One significant challenge is the high initial cost associated with establishing and operating plasma collection centers and sophisticated fractionation facilities. These investments require substantial capital outlay, which can be a barrier for new entrants and limit expansion capabilities for existing players, particularly in developing regions.

Geographic limitations and the reliance on voluntary plasma donation also pose a significant restraint. The availability of plasma is directly dependent on a consistent and altruistic donor base, which can be challenging to maintain and expand, especially in regions with cultural or regulatory barriers to donation. Concerns regarding donor safety, compensation models, and the ethical implications of plasma collection are continuously debated and can influence donor participation. Furthermore, stringent regulatory requirements for plasma collection, testing, processing, and product approval often lead to lengthy and costly approval processes, slowing down the introduction of new products or market entry. Lastly, the risk of pathogen transmission, though significantly mitigated by advanced screening and purification technologies, remains a constant concern and requires continuous vigilance, adding to operational complexities and costs.

Blood Plasma Market Challenges:

The Blood Plasma Market, while vital, contends with several significant challenges that necessitate strategic solutions. A primary challenge is the ethical and logistical complexities surrounding plasma donation. Relying on voluntary donations, especially for specific rare blood types or individuals, can lead to supply shortages, which directly impacts the availability of life-saving therapies. Balancing donor safety, compensation, and the ethical considerations of commodifying human biological material remains a contentious issue globally.

Maintaining product safety and preventing pathogen transmission is an ongoing and critical challenge. Despite advanced screening and viral inactivation methods, continuous vigilance and investment in new technologies are required to mitigate even the slightest risk. This adds significant operational costs and regulatory burdens. The long and complex supply chain, from collection to patient, presents logistical challenges related to transportation, storage, and maintaining product integrity. Moreover, the high cost of plasma-derived therapies often leads to affordability issues, particularly in regions with limited healthcare budgets or inadequate reimbursement policies. This limits patient access and can constrain market growth. Lastly, the threat from alternative therapies, such as recombinant proteins or gene therapies, although not fully substitutable, poses a long-term challenge to the market’s traditional dominance in certain therapeutic areas.

Blood Plasma Market Regional Analysis:

The Blood Plasma Market exhibits distinct regional dynamics influenced by varying healthcare infrastructures, regulatory landscapes, and prevalence of target diseases. North America, particularly the United States, holds the largest market share. This dominance is attributed to a highly developed healthcare system, a large and relatively stable plasma donor base, favorable reimbursement policies for plasma therapies, and the presence of numerous key market players with extensive collection and fractionation facilities. High awareness of plasma-derived therapies among both healthcare professionals and patients further contributes to its leading position.

Europe represents a significant market, characterized by stringent regulatory frameworks, a strong focus on patient safety, and high demand for immunoglobulin therapies due to the rising incidence of immunodeficiency disorders. However, plasma collection in Europe is more regulated, with a greater emphasis on voluntary, non-remunerated donations, which can sometimes challenge supply. The Asia Pacific region is projected to be the fastest-growing market, driven by improving healthcare infrastructure, increasing disposable incomes, a large patient population, and a growing awareness of plasma-derived therapies. Countries like China, India, and Japan are investing heavily in healthcare, creating substantial growth opportunities. Latin America and the Middle East & Africa are emerging markets, with growth influenced by expanding healthcare access, increasing prevalence of chronic diseases, and improving diagnostic capabilities, albeit facing challenges related to economic instability and nascent regulatory frameworks.
